Reviewers: every artifact in the Marlowe user-profile sharding effort is built hermetically on the Quarry farm and signed at publish time. The shard-router, rebalancer, and migration tooling each carry an attestation linking source revision, builder identity, and dependency lockfile. When reviewing a shard-map change, verify the attestation chain rather than trusting the image tag — tags are mutable, attestations are not. Rollbacks must reference a previously attested artifact. The current canary artifact is identified by the token below.

trace token, tahog-bajeg: htk6_3c2462

Q: How is the Tallage tax-rate lookup cache protected at rest?

A: Cache snapshots are encrypted with a rotating key held in the Orvane key service. Reviewers auditing a snapshot offline must decrypt it manually, since the key service is unreachable from the audit enclave. Offline decryption uses the recovery passphrase provided below.

vault phrase of kajef-tafog = wenox-briix

**Runbook: Stagelight seat-map renderer — cache reset procedure**

Security review note: the renderer caches seat-availability tiles per performance. A stale cache can show sold seats as open, which is an integrity issue, not just cosmetic. To reset, drain the tile queue, flush the availability store, and rebuild from the box-office source of truth. Verify the rebuilt map against a known sold-out row. Record the rebuild's trace token immediately below this section.

session token of kagup-hahaf = htk3_2b8

For the heads of department: the group policy with Averlane Mutual renews on 1 November. Premiums are up 9% owing to last year's warehouse claim at the Dunhollow site. I've obtained two alternative quotes; both exclude flood cover, which we need. Broker meetings are booked for mid-October, and the claims history file is in the shared drive. Please hold renewal decisions until Selda reviews the terms against the note that follows.

board note of fajef-kadug: Project Oliath slips by six weeks because of the tooling delay.

### Formula Sandboxing 101

Welcome aboard! Quillsheet lets users write their own formulas, so we run every evaluation inside the Fencebox sandbox — no filesystem, no network, 50ms budget. Before cutting a release, run the escape-test suite against staging Fencebox. The suite talks to the internal Sandbox Gate API, so you'll need credentials. Use the staging key below.

app token of kagap-tafog = vxb7-1L6kA2y